Manufacturing Engineer
Job Description
We are seeking a highly skilled Manufacturing Engineer with hands-on experience in CNC machining, specifically with 3-axis mills. The ideal candidate should have the ability to program CNC machines and be proficient in Edgecam and CATIA software. Familiarity with preferred machines such as Fadals, Haas, and Seiki is essential, along with skills in fixture modeling for metal components using CATIA or NX.
Responsibilities
* Create CNC programs to support manufacturing operations.
* Program CNC machines using Edgecam and CATIA software.
* Model fixtures for metal components using CATIA or NX.
* Collaborate across engineering, hourly manufacturing staff, and office personnel.
* Support non-engineering tasks such as quality and safety.
Essential Skills
* CNC machining experience required (3-axis mills).
* Experience with machines such as Fadals, Haas, and Seiki.
* Proficiency in CNC programming.
* Software proficiency:
Edgecam, CATIA.
* Fixture modeling for metal components using CATIA/NX.
Additional
Skills & Qualifications
* 3-5 years of relevant industry experience required.
* Bachelor's degree in Engineering preferred (Mechanical ideal), though related fields are acceptable.
* Solid working knowledge of CNCs; candidates should be ready to contribute without extensive training.
* Experience with model-based definition for manufacturing highly preferred.
* Understanding of master/parent models and automated fixture updates.
* Background in Lean, Six Sigma, or automation methods considered a plus.
* Aerospace experience not required, but transferable skills from other industries are welcome.
Work Environment
This role is based in a small facility with a team size of 11-12 members with mixed skillsets. The environment is collaborative and engaging, requiring flexibility to support tasks across engineering and non-engineering domains such as quality and safety. The role offers career growth and development opportunities, competitive compensation with a potential for a 10% annual bonus, comprehensive benefits, and work-life balance with 15 days of PTO and 13 paid holidays each year.
